Floersch confirms she's fine after F3 horror-crash
After her horror-crash during the final Formula 3 race of the season, Sophia Floersch has confirmed on her social media that she is okay, even though she will require surgery. The 17-year-old Floersch went viral this morning on social media, and not for the right reasons. During the F3 race in Macau, the Van Amersfoort driver got spun around on a straight and catapulted off of another car into a wall at very high speeds. Fortunately, she's okay, and so are the marshalls that were hit by the debris. Floersch will require surgery because of a spinal fracture. Mijn god, hier de crash vanaf de tribune gefilmd.
